// Locale-independent ASCII character classification. The <cctype>
// counterparts (std::isalnum, std::isdigit, ...) consult the global C locale,
// so e.g. std::isalnum(0xC5) can return true once an embedder calls
// setlocale(). HTTP grammars are defined over ASCII, so raw bytes must be
// classified without regard to the locale.
inline bool is_ascii_digit(char c) { return '0' <= c && c <= '9'; }
inline bool is_ascii_alpha(char c) {
return ('a' <= c && c <= 'z') || ('A' <= c && c <= 'Z');
}
inline bool is_ascii_alnum(char c) {
return is_ascii_digit(c) || is_ascii_alpha(c);
}
